Jane’s Walk Golden 2026

Golden CED has teamed up with community members to bring Jane’s Walk to Golden, happening May 1–7, 2026.

This year features four unique walks, each offering a different way to explore and connect with our community.

‍➡️ Free to join
‍➡️ About 60 minutes
‍➡️ Open to everyone
‍➡️ Rain or shine

Check out the walks and join as many as you like!

For thousands of years, the abundance of the earth’s lands and waters provided us to live, work and play is a result of the ecological wisdom, stewardship and reciprocal relationship of the Ktunaxa and Secwepemc peoples whose unceded territory we continue to live, work and play. The area is also the chosen home of the Metis Nation Columbia River.
